firmKPMG is currently seeking a Manager/Sr Manager to join our
practice. Responsibilities:
- Prepare analyses of existing tax data for purposes of process
re-design and technology implementation
- Perform conversion of accounting data from existing systems to
new systems, including reconciliations of data between prior and
successor systems
- Implement improved processes for federal, state and
international tax reporting and/or tax compliance
- Implement one or more of the ONESOURCE suite of tax products
specifically ONESOURCE Income Tax; execute custom solutions that
leverage ONCESOURCE's Excel Add-In, batch Import, and tax return
import/data connection functionality
- Develop and maintain project plans and other project management
functions, including liaising with client project teams and
developing, motivating, and training staff-level team members
- Build and manage client relationships, deliverables, and
deadlines Qualifications:
